Storage
Proper storage is vital to maintain prednisone's effectiveness.
- Temperature: Store at room temperature (68°F to 77°F / 20°C to 25°C). Avoid extreme heat, cold, and moisture (e.g., not in a bathroom cabinet).
- Container: Keep in the original, light-resistant container with the lid tightly closed.
- Location: Store in a dry place, away from direct sunlight and out of reach of children and pets.
- Disposal: Do not flush unused medication. Use a drug take-back program or follow FDA guidelines for household disposal.
Generic vs Brand
| Feature | Generic Prednisone | Brand-name (e.g., Deltasone, Rayos) |
|---|---|---|
| Active Ingredient | Identical. Contains the same prednisone molecule. | Identical. Contains the same prednisone molecule. |
| Effectiveness | Bioequivalent to the brand-name version. Works the same way in the body. | The original formulation; the clinical standard. |
| Inactive Ingredients | May differ (fillers, binders, dyes). Could affect individuals with rare allergies. | Uses proprietary inactive ingredients. |
| Cost | Significantly lower. | Substantially higher. |
| Availability | Widely available from multiple manufacturers. | Less commonly dispensed due to cost. |
| Best For | Nearly all patients due to cost-effectiveness and equivalent therapeutic value. | Patients who have a documented intolerance to generic inactive ingredients (very rare). |

Why is a prescription usually required for prednisone?
Prednisone is a potent steroid with significant potential side effects, including increased blood sugar, mood changes, osteoporosis, and adrenal suppression. It requires proper diagnosis, dosing, and a carefully managed tapering schedule to stop safely. A doctor ensures it's appropriate for your condition and monitors for adverse effects.

What are the biggest risks of self-medicating with prednisone?
Major risks include: incorrect self-diagnosis, inappropriate dosing, dangerous drug interactions, failure to taper leading to adrenal crisis, and masking symptoms of a more serious underlying illness. Never start or stop prednisone without medical guidance;
